Description:

The U.S. National Science Foundation National Center for Atmospheric Research (NSF NCAR) is a federally funded research and development center devoted to service, research and education in the atmospheric and related sciences. NSF NCAR's mission is to understand the behavior of the atmosphere and related Earth and geospace systems; to support, enhance, and extend the capabilities of the university community and the broader scientific community, nationally and internationally; to foster the transfer of knowledge and technology for the betterment of life on Earth.

Title: ISF Projects

URL: https://www.eol.ucar.edu/isf/projects/

Description: The In-Situ Sensing Facility (ISF) provides measurements made directly in the environment as well as profiling measurements of the lower atmosphere. Measurements are made in-situ at the earth's surface, on towers, on balloons, and on packages dropped from aircraft. Remote profiling measurements are made using vertically pointing radar, lidar and acoustic sensors. The ISF is part of the Earth Observing Laboratory (EOL). Title: Earth Observing Laboratory

URL: https://www.eol.ucar.edu/

Description: The Earth Observing Laboratory develops state-of-the-art instrumentation to enhance NCAR's observational capabilities. EOL has over 40 years experience in providing scientific field deployment planning and implementation to the atmospheric research community. The goal of EOL data services is to advance science through delivering high-quality project data and metadata in ways that are as transparent, secure, and easily accessible as possible. EOL promotes curiosity about earth science, and particularly fosters advanced understanding of the science and process of atmospheric research measurements.
